Common SdwMon32.exe Errors on Windows

Encountering errors associated with SdwMon32.exe can be frustrating. These errors may vary in nature and can surface due to different reasons, such as software conflicts, outdated drivers, or even malware infections. Below, we've outlined the most commonly reported errors linked to SdwMon32.exe, to aid in understanding and potentially resolving the issues at hand.

  • Unable to Start Correctly (0xc000007b): This error usually occurs when a user tries to run applications that are designed to run on non-compatible versions of Windows.
  • Access is Denied: This warning pops up when the system denies access to a particular file or resource. Reasons could include limited user permissions, complications with file ownership, or strict file permissions.
  • SdwMon32.exe Application Error: This error message indicates a problem encountered by the executable application during its execution. This could be due to software bugs, corrupted files, or conflicts with other programs.
  • Insufficient System Resources Exist to Complete the Requested Service: This alert surfaces when the system does not have enough resources to perform the requested service. This could be a result of high memory consumption or excessive CPU utilization.
  • SdwMon32.exe has Stopped Working: This error might show up when an application crashes. It could be due to various reasons like incompatible system files, faulty or outdated drivers, or a software conflict.

Run the Windows Check Disk Utility

Run the Windows Check Disk Utility Thumbnail
Difficulty
Intermediate
Steps
7
Time Required
10 minutes
Sections
4
Description

How to use the Windows Check Disk Utility. Scans your disk for SdwMon32.exe errors and automatically fix them.

Step 1: Open the Command Prompt

Step 1: Open the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ar and press Enter.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run Check Disk Utility

Step 2: Run Check Disk Utility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type chkdsk /f and press Enter.

  2. If the system reports that it cannot run the check because the disk is in use, type Y and press Enter to schedule the check for the next system restart.

Step 3: Restart Your Computer

Step 3: Restart Your Computer Thumbnail
  1. If you had to schedule the check, restart your computer for the check to be performed.

Step 4: Check if the Problem is Solved

Step 4: Check if the Problem is Solved Thumbnail
  1. After the check (and restart, if necessary), check if the SdwMon32.exe problem persists.
